Notice of Revocation of Approved Code of Practice for Safety in Excavation and Shafts for Foundations

In accordance with section 223 of the Health and Safety at Work Act 2015, WorkSafe New Zealand ("WorkSafe") gives notice that the Minister for Workplace Relations and Safety has revoked the Approved Code of Practice (ACOP) for Safety in Excavation and Shafts for Foundations.

This revocation will come into force 28 days after the date of publication of this notice.

The ACOP has been superseded by the Excavation Safety good practice guidelines, available on WorkSafe’s website

Notice of Approval of Code of Practice for Emergency Preparedness in Mining and Tunnelling Operations and Amendment of Approved Code of Practice for Fire or Explosion in Underground Mines and Tunnels

In accordance with section 223 of the Health and Safety at Work Act 2015, WorkSafe New Zealand ("WorkSafe") gives notice that the Minister for Workplace Relations and Safety has approved the code of practice for Emergency Preparedness in Mining and Tunnelling Operations.

The Minister has also approved amendments to the approved code of practice for Fire or Explosion in Underground Mines and Tunnels.

The new and amended approved codes of practice will come into force 28 days after the date of publication of this notice and will be available on WorkSafe’s website

Notice Under Section 45 of the Takeovers Act 1993

Pursuant to section 45 of the Takeovers Act 1993, the Takeovers Panel on 8 August 2016 granted the exemption contained in the Takeovers Code (Chow Group Limited) Exemption Notice (No 2) 2016.

Copies are available on the Takeovers Panel’s website
